About The Position

This position ensures proper setup of event as well as smooth and professional operation during events with an emphasis on high standards in appearance, hospitality and customer satisfaction. The MOCA Events Crew is responsible for physical setup and assists in oversight of event, staff, service, guest needs, and may cover for MOCA Venue Coordinator if needed.
